The Allure of Indonesian Entertainment: A Cultural Tapestry

Indonesian entertainment is more than just a collection of movies, music, and television shows; it's a reflection of the country's rich cultural heritage. The art scene has evolved over the years, blending the traditional with contemporary. Traditional performing arts like wayang kulit (shadow puppetry) and gamelan music still hold a special place, often reimagined in modern contexts. The youth of today are increasingly influenced by global trends, but they also maintain a deep connection to their cultural roots. This fusion makes Indonesian entertainment unique and appealing.

Film and Television continue to play a big role in shaping the Indonesian entertainment landscape. Indonesian cinema has seen a resurgence in recent years, with numerous local movies achieving box office success. Films that tackle social issues and cultural themes are particularly popular. Television also provides a platform for entertainment, with a wide range of soap operas, variety shows, and dramas. Indonesian TV shows often focus on family, relationships, and everyday life, resonating deeply with local viewers. These shows not only entertain but also reflect the social and cultural values prevalent in Indonesian society.

Music is another area where Indonesian talent shines. The music scene is diverse, with genres ranging from pop and rock to dangdut and hip-hop. Local artists gain a massive following, with their songs frequently topping the charts. Concerts and music festivals draw huge crowds, showing the nation's love for music. The music industry is highly dynamic, with new artists emerging regularly. The use of digital platforms has transformed the way music is produced, distributed, and consumed. Streaming services and social media are key tools for artists to connect with their audience. The rise of independent music labels and DIY production techniques has also changed the industry.

Cultural Values are deeply rooted in Indonesian society, and they strongly influence the entertainment industry. Family values, respect for elders, and religious beliefs are reflected in the themes, storylines, and characters portrayed in Indonesian content. Understanding these values is essential for creating content that resonates with the local audience. Creators need to be aware of these values and how they influence content creation, from the script to the final product. Content must also reflect the country's diverse cultural landscape. This includes the portrayal of different ethnicities, regions, and social groups. The depiction of these communities needs to be accurate and respectful.

Censorship is another factor shaping the Indonesian entertainment landscape. The government's regulations on content are to protect local values and morals. The censorship board has a major role in regulating what content is allowed to be broadcasted. This censorship affects all types of content, from movies and TV shows to music videos and online content. Content creators must navigate these regulations to ensure that their work complies with local laws. This may involve making edits, modifications, or removing sensitive content. The ongoing debate about censorship centers on how to balance artistic freedom. It also focuses on the need to protect cultural values and maintain social harmony.
